Forever Skies: How to Make Plant Resin

Image Credits: Far From Home

Plant Resin is one of those resources that looks like a mess at first—sticky, gooey, and annoying to walk through. But once you actually use it right, it turns out to be a surprisingly valuable crafting ingredient.

Here’s how to get it and what to do with it.

Where to Find Plant Resin

You’ve got two options:

  • Scavenge it: Plant Resin naturally appears in the Underdust. Keep your eyes out while exploring that biome—usually it shows up as sticky green gunk.

  • Craft it: You can also make it using the Distiller, once you’ve unlocked the recipe.

How to Unlock the Recipe

To unlock the recipe at your Research Station, just scan or pick up one of the following:

  • Dust Daisy – That’s the key. Scan it or collect one, and Plant Resin will appear as a new research recipe.

Then, simply complete the recipe at the station to unlock it for crafting in the Distiller.

How to Craft Plant Resin

Once unlocked, you can distill Plant Resin with:

  • 3x Dust Daisy → 5x Plant Resin
    (Crafted in the Distiller, under the Liquids section.)

It’s a fair trade—especially since you’ll be needing a good amount of it for building and advanced crafting.

What Plant Resin Is Used For

Plant Resin isn’t just sticky for fun. You’ll need it for:

  • Epoxy – A stronger bonding agent

  • Unique Pattern Cartridges

  • Decorative Items

Basically, it’s a foundation for any crafting recipe that needs a durable adhesive.
